Is it worth upgrading to LED?
As car technology continues to evolve, one of the most significant advancements in automotive lighting is the transition from traditional halogen bulbs to LED (Light Emitting Diode) headlights. This upgrade has become a hot topic among car enthusiasts and everyday drivers alike. In this article, we will explore the benefits and considerations of upgrading to LED headlights, helping you make an informed decision for your vehicle.
Benefits of Upgrading to LED Headlights
LED headlights offer several advantages over their halogen counterparts. Here are some key benefits:
- Increased Brightness: LED headlights provide a brighter and more focused beam of light, improving visibility on the road, especially in low-light conditions.
- Energy Efficiency: LEDs consume significantly less power than halogen bulbs, which can lead to improved fuel efficiency and reduced strain on your vehicle's electrical system.
- Longevity: LED headlights have a much longer lifespan, often lasting up to 25,000 hours or more, compared to halogen bulbs that typically last around 1,000 hours.
- Durability: LEDs are more resistant to shock and vibration, making them a more reliable choice for automotive applications.
- Modern Aesthetics: The sleek and modern look of LED headlights can enhance the overall appearance of your vehicle, giving it a contemporary edge.
Considerations Before Upgrading
While the benefits of LED headlights are compelling, there are also some considerations to keep in mind:
- Initial Cost: The upfront cost of LED headlights can be higher than traditional halogen bulbs. However, the long-term savings on replacements and energy consumption may offset this initial investment.
- Compatibility: Not all vehicles are designed to accommodate LED headlights. It's essential to check your vehicle's specifications and possibly consult with a professional to ensure compatibility.
- Heat Management: LEDs generate heat, and improper installation can lead to overheating, which may damage the headlights or surrounding components. Proper heat dissipation is crucial.
- Light Distribution: Some LED headlights may not provide the same light distribution as halogen bulbs, potentially leading to glare for oncoming drivers. It's important to choose high-quality LED products that are designed for automotive use.

What is the negative side of LED?
LED polarity
The voltage supply side of the diode is the positive (+) side, this is called the anode. The negative side is called the cathode. Because diodes are made of semiconductor material, they have a very specific voltage where they will turn on.

Is it legal to replace halogen with LED?
Retrofitting is when you replace a standard bulb with an LED version. At the moment, it's completely road legal for you to replace an internal bulb with an LED bulb. However, there's no legislation to cover retrofitting external facing light sources and therefore LED exterior bulbs in this instance are not road legal.
